| Abstract: | The article discusses the impact of technological innovations towards special education and teacher preparation in the U.S. The author stated that technology has the potential to level the playing field for students with disabilities since the new word processing platforms have built-in voice software, combined with the introduction of National Instructional Materials Accessibility Standards (NIMAS). In addition, the virtual teaching environment aims to positively impact teacher recruitment, preparation and retention in education by allowing teachers to hone their skills with virtual children. |
